Course Details
Here are the essential units for an Advanced Certificate in Results-Oriented Automotive Governance:
• Automotive Industry Overview: An in-depth look at the current state of the automotive industry, including trends, challenges, and opportunities.
• Governance and Compliance in the Automotive Sector: Understanding the legal, regulatory, and ethical frameworks that govern the automotive industry.
• Strategic Planning for Automotive Success: Developing a results-oriented approach to strategic planning for automotive organizations, including goal-setting, resource allocation, and performance measurement.
• Automotive Supply Chain Management: An examination of the key principles and best practices for managing the complex supply chains that support the automotive industry.
• Innovation and Technology in the Automotive Sector: Exploring the latest innovations and technologies shaping the future of the automotive industry, including electric vehicles, autonomous driving, and connected cars.
• Risk Management for Automotive Organizations: Identifying and mitigating the unique risks associated with the automotive industry, including safety, security, and reputational risks.
• Sustainability in the Automotive Industry: Understanding the growing importance of sustainability in the automotive sector, including the role of environ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ors in automotive decision-making.
• Automotive Marketing and Sales: Developing effective marketing and sales strategies for automotive organizations, including customer segmentation, targeting, and positioning.
• Financial Management for Automotive Success: Analyzing the financial metrics and performance indicators that are critical to the success of automotive organizations, including revenue, profitability, and cash flow.
